Measuring the Impact: How Do You Know It’s Working?
One common myth is that regional promotions are hard to measure—this couldn’t be further from reality. With modern tools and solid brand awareness metrics, businesses can track the measuring marketing impact more precisely than ever. Here are some key variables to focus on:
- 📊 Increase in foot traffic or store visits in the targeted region.
- 📈 Growth in regional social media engagement and local follower counts.
- 🛒 Boost in sales performance and repeat purchases within the locale.
- 📢 Customer surveys about brand recall and sentiment at local events.
- 💡 Click-through rates on geo-targeted ads and promotional emails.
- 📍 Expansion of local partnerships and co-branding initiatives.
- 🏆 Changes in search volume for region-specific brand keywords.
These metrics help separate fluff from facts, allowing you to pinpoint which regional marketing benefits are truly fueling business growth strategies.

What Are the Most Reliable Brand Awareness Metrics to Track for Measuring Marketing Impact?
If you’re investing time and money into regional campaigns, you want to know: “Is it really paying off?” That’s where robust brand awareness metrics step in as your compass.
But not all metrics carry equal weight. Let’s cut through the noise and explore the key indicators that truly reflect your marketing impact in regional contexts.
Metric | Description | Why It Matters | Example |
---|---|---|---|
Brand Recall | Percentage of local consumers who remember your brand unaided. | Measures top-of-mind presence in the region. | 42% increase after regional campaigns in Madrid. |
Brand Recognition | Share of consumers who recognize your logo or brand elements. | Indicates visual and name familiarity. | 60% recognition boost among Hamburg residents. |
Engagement Rate | Interactions per post on region-targeted social media. | Shows audience involvement levels. | 38% higher engagement in Milan vs national average. |
Foot Traffic | Increase in visitors to physical stores/events in the region. | Directly correlates to sales opportunities. | 30% growth near newly launched Vienna outlets. |
Local Market Share | Brand’s sales percentage within the region. | Shows competitive positioning locally. | 25% market share gained in Prague over 1 year. |
Customer Sentiment | Positive vs negative reviews and feedback in the region. | Reflects brand perception quality. | 70% positive reviews post campaign in Lisbon. |
Repeat Purchase Rate | How often customers return to buy. | Indicates brand loyalty and satisfaction. | 50% repeat rate within 6 months in Brussels. |
Ad Recall | Percentage of people remembering a specific campaign. | Measures campaign memorability and impact. | 55% ad recall rate for a Rotterdam food festival. |
Social Shares | How often local users share your content. | Signals content relevance and virality. | 45% increase in shares during Zurich winter promo. |
Search Volume | Changes in brand-related local search queries. | Shows rising interest in the brand. | 35% surge in Budapest searches after targeted ads. |

Are There Risks or Common Pitfalls When Relying on Regional Metrics? 🕵️♂️
Absolutely! Blindly trusting one metric can skew your view. For example, high social media engagement doesn’t always mean increased sales. Or, a spike in search volume might be due to curious competitors or news unrelated to your brand.
That’s why combining several brand awareness metrics is essential, creating a balanced dashboard that offers clarity rather than confusion.
